  • 600 & DX7 all set up

    Hi guys

    Just set-up the 600 with my "new" DX7. It went really well. First thing I did after binding was get all the servos going the right way. It needed absolutely zero sub-trim to get the servos to 90! Result!

    Following that I pulled the head off and used the cheapo swash levelling tool to get it all level. I couldn't use an allen key this time as the top of the swash plate is higher than the linkage balls, so I cut down and old wire coat hanger and this worked a treat.

    I did find that, whilst it was level at mid stick, it was a little out at top and bottom. The DX7 travel adjust took care of this so now I'm level at bottom, middle and top stick positions.

    I've set my gyro gain to 65%. Will go hover in the week if time permits.
